DELAYED LOCKING
This message displays when the doors of the
vehicle are closed and the delayed locking feature
has been programmed through the DIC. See
"DELAYED LOCKING" under DIC Vehicle
Customization on page 230 for more information.
This message displays when the ignition is in
OFF. A chime sounds for two seconds when this
message is displayed.
This message cannot be acknowledged.
HEADLAMPS SUGGESTED
This message displays when the amount of
available light outside the vehicle is low and the
exterior lamps control has been turned off. This
condition happens when the headlamps are turned
off at night or the Daytime Running Lamps (DRL)
are turned off during the day. This message informs
the driver that it has become dark enough outside
to require the headlamps to be turned on. When the
headlamps are turned on, this message clears from
the screen. See Exterior Lamps on page 148 and
Daytime Running Lamps (DRL) on page 149 for
more information.
This message displays while the ignition is in
RUN. A chime sounds for two seconds when
this message is displayed. Press the set/reset
button to acknowledge this warning message
and to clear it from the screen.
This message continues to display if it has not
been acknowledged when the engine is turned
off. It also re-displays for three seconds if
the message has been acknowledged, but the
condition still exists when the engine is turned off.
If the condition still exists, the message
re-appears when the engine is turned on.
